Attributes of Ba Na Hills:

French Village:

Ba Na Hills' French Village is a charming replica of the medieval French town, complete with cobblestone streets, colorful buildings, and quaint cafes.
Visitors can immerse themselves within the ambiance of your European village while enjoying the unique fusion of Vietnamese and French culture.
Golden Bridge:

Probably the most iconic attraction, the Golden Bridge can be a pedestrian bridge held up by colossal stone hands.
The bridge offers breathtaking views from the surrounding mountains as well as the lush greenery of the hills.
Linh Ung Pagoda:

The place to find the famous Giant Buddha statue, Linh Ung Pagoda is really a serene and spiritual site.
The pagoda offers a tranquil escape and an opportunity for cultural exploration.
Fantasy Park:

Ba Na Hills' Fantasy Park is an amusement park featuring thrilling rides, games, and entertainment for visitors of every age group.
It's an excellent selection for families and the ones seeking a lighthearted break from exploring the historical and cultural attractions.
Tips for a Memorable Visit:

Timing:

Plan your visit during weekdays to prevent large crowds.
Consider visiting throughout the cooler months (November to March) to take pleasure from more pleasant weather.
Comfortable Attire:

Wear comfortable clothing and footwear suited to walking, since the hill station covers a vast area with varying terrains.
Photography:

Don't forget your camera or smartphone to capture the stunning landscapes and unique architecture.
Check Climate conditions:

Weather conditions around the hill can alter rapidly, so check the forecast and are available prepared for possible rain or cooler temperatures.
